Reality TV star Kim Kardashian found herself under fire recently for a controversial comment she made in an interview with Variety. In the interview, Kardashian said that her advice to women in business would be to, "Get your f****ing ass up and work," which understandably resulted in a great deal of backlash. After all, Kardashian was born into a rich family and lives a life of luxury that's not comparable at all to women and people in general who were not born with the same advantages.

While many have criticized Kardashian for her comment, popular Twitch streamer Amouranth has had a different reaction. "This resonates with me," Amouranth said in response to Kardashian's comment. Amouranth explained that "work ethic still gives an edge" and that "consistency counts." Amouranth acknowledged the criticisms that Kardashian had a massive head-start compared to other people due to being born to a rich family, saying that having rich parents "in a way" is like living life on easy mode because one doesn't have to worry about "bills or mundane things." The downside to this, according to Amouranth, is "it also robs you of the ability to feel as good about small victories."

Amouranth then contrasted herself with Kardashian, explaining that she grew up in a "quite poor" family that had a "negative networth" for her entire childhood and adolescence. According to the Twitch streamer, this upbringing allowed her to better savor her victories and build her confidence.

While Amouranth has her critics and controversies, no one can really knock her work ethic. It's been acknowledged that Amouranth is legitimately one of the hardest-working Twitch streamers there is, and that hard work translates to her making millions from the streaming site. Amouranth has used her Twitch fame to pursue other ventures as well, becoming one of the world's top-earning content creators in the process.

Some celebrities blow through their money instead of investing it responsibly, but that's not the case with Amouranth. Amouranth has spoken publicly about her many financial investments, having put money in a variety of industries. Some of the bigger investments Amouranth has tweeted about include when she invested $2 million into Google stock and when she bought multiple gas stations.

Amouranth has been banned from Twitch multiple times, and it's always possible that the next one could be the one that sticks. However, even if Amouranth were to be booted off the streaming platform, she's likely set for life.
